_____ is one of the primitive operations of semaphore.

  1. SIGNAL

  2. BUSY

  3. HALT

  4. None of these

Reveal answer Fill a bubble to check yourself
A Correct answer
Explanation

SIGNAL (also called V or up operation) is one of the two fundamental semaphore operations, along with WAIT (P or down operation). SIGNAL increments the semaphore value, potentially waking a waiting process. BUSY and HALT are not semaphore primitives.
